The average salary for a Lead User Experience Designer is $115,214 annually, reflecting the high demand for skilled professionals in this field. Salaries can fluctuate based on experience, with entry-level positions starting lower and seasoned designers commanding higher pay. Geographic location also plays a significant role; designers in states like California and New York often earn more than their counterparts in other regions.
Experience influences pay significantly. Junior designers might earn around $80,000, while those with five to ten years can see salaries exceeding $120,000. Senior professionals with over ten years of experience can command even higher salaries, often exceeding $150,000.
To maximize earning potential, consider relocating to major tech hubs. Cities such as San Francisco, New York, and Seattle offer some of the highest salaries for this role. Additionally, companies in sectors like technology, finance, and healthcare are known for offering competitive pay and benefits.

| Experience level | Avg. sal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|
| Entry-level lead user experience designer | $72,000 | $34.61 |
| Mid-level lead user experience designer | $101,000 | $48.52 |
| Senior-level lead user experience designer | $157,000 | $75.64 |
The average lead user experience designer salary in California, Washington, and New York are the highest in the U.S. The lowest average lead user experience designer salary states are Kentucky, Indiana, and Mississippi.

A lead user experience designer's salary ranges from $83,000 a year at the 10th percentile to $158,000 at the 90th percentile.

| Percentile | Annual salary | Monthly sal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 90th Percentile | $158,000 | $13,167 | $76 |
| 75th Percentile | $136,000 | $11,333 | $65 |
| Average | $115,214 | $9,601 | $55 |
| 25th Percentile | $97,000 | $8,083 | $47 |
| 10th Percentile | $83,000 | $6,917 | $40 |

The average lead user experience designer salary has risen by $20,224 over the last ten years. In 2014, the average lead user experience designer earned $94,990 annually, but today, they earn $115,214 a year. That works out to a 12% change in pay for lead user experience designers over the last decade.
